Can you use Old Bay seasoning on anything?
Use it anywhere you’d use plain pakrika, like deviled eggs. Sprinkle it over fried shrimp, or mix it into mayonnaise or aioli for an all-purpose seafood-friendly dip. If you’re baking chicken wings, sprinkle some on before putting them in the oven. Serve it with grilled corn cobs.

What is the taste of Old Bay seasoning?
The salt and celery flavors are right on front street, lending a strong herbaceous flavor. What is this? The best way to describe Old Bay Seasoning taste is: salty, peppery and smoky with hints of mustard, mace and perhaps even turmeric.

How long should shrimp boil?
You’ll bring a large pot of salted water to a boil with some fresh lemon juice. Once boiling, add the shrimp and boil until they’re pink and cooked through, about 2 minutes. Remove the shrimp to an ice bath, which is a bowl of water and ice.
Does Old Bay have MSG in it?
OLD BAY Seasoning features a premium blend of 18 herbs and spices including celery salt, red and black pepper and paprika to add beloved, unmatched taste that enhances any chef-inspired recipe. OLD BAY Seasoning is Kosher with no added MSG.
